    Probably won't be going back. Tried again for the third time. Got the waffle, bacon, scrambled eggs. Waffle was warmer than previous visit. Bacon was still severely over cooked, almost as if it's pre-cooked in a mold and reheated. Also overheard one of the staff tell a customer that they ran out of waffles. Do you mean to tell me that they don't even make their own waffles? My guess is that because of the limited kitchen, a lot of food is prepared elsewhere. I really did give this place a chance after my first visit which was quite good. However, when I want a hearty homemade breakfast, this won't be the place to go.

    The Plain Jane breakfast sandwich lists "scrambled eggs" as one of the components, but this egg was cooked in a mold most likely in the microwave, or maybe in an oven. A scrambled egg is a specific thing; it's prepared over low heat and pushed around resulting in fluffy curds. The egg in this sandwich was like an airy sponge and was very bland. I don't think there was any butter or salt or anything. It wasn't *bad* it was just not good.
